#ddf7bf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ddf7bf is composed of 86.7% red, 96.9% green and 74.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 22.7%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 87.9 degrees, a saturation of 77.8% and a lightness of 85.9%. #ddf7bf color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#bbef7f.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

#ddf7bf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ddf7bf has RGB values of R:221, G:247, B:191 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0, Y:0.23,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 14546879.

Hex triplet ddf7bf #ddf7bf
RGB Decimal 221, 247, 191 rgb(221,247,191)
RGB Percent 86.7, 96.9, 74.9 rgb(86.7%,96.9%,74.9%)
CMYK 11, 0, 23, 3
HSL 87.9°, 77.8, 85.9 hsl(87.9,77.8%,85.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 87.9°, 22.7, 96.9
Web Safe ccffcc #ccffcc
CIE-LAB 94.164, -18.04, 24.167
XYZ 72.481, 85.655, 62.002
xyY 0.329, 0.389, 85.655
CIE-LCH 94.164, 30.157, 126.741
CIE-LUV 94.164, -12.217, 38.157
Hunter-Lab 92.55, -22.168, 25.065
Binary 11011101, 11110111, 10111111

Shades and Tints of #ddf7bf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030601 is the darkest color, while #f9fef3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ddf7bf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#dbdbdb is the less saturated color, while #ddfdb9 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#ddf7bf is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#e9e9e9 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#e7ece1 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#feeebe Protanopia 1% of men
  • #ffebdf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#e9eeff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#f2f1be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#f2efd3 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#e5f1e7 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
